Is is possible to estimate how many distinct people are actually trading bitcoins in a given day (or week, or month)?

Not really.

If you had access to account records at the major exchanges (bitstamp, mtgox, btce, bitfinex, campbx, kraken etc), you could make a guestimate, but so many transactions go on outside these major exchanges (hand to hand transaction, other exchanges etc), it would only be a guestimate at best.
